hash
To configure a hash algorithm for an IKE protocol policy, use the hash command in IKE policy
configuration submode. To revert to the default, use the no form of the command.
Syntax Description
md5
sha
1. MD5 = Message-Digest
2. SHA = Secure Hash Algorithm
Defaults
sha
Command Modes
IKE policy configuration submode.
Command History
Release
2.0(x)
Usage Guidelines
To use this command, the IKE protocol must be enabled using the crypto ike enable command.
Examples
The following example shows how to configure the hash algorithm for the IKE protocol.
switch# config terminal
switch(config)# crypto ike domain ipsec
switch(config-ike-ipsec)# policy 1
switch(config-ike-ipsec-policy)# hash md5
